Understanding Blood Glucose Monitoring
Before diving into the comparison of CGMs and BGMs, let’s briefly explain why blood glucose monitoring is important. Monitoring your blood sugar helps you:
- Track the effects of food, exercise, and medication on your glucose levels.
- Make informed decisions about insulin dosage, diet, and activity.
- Prevent or manage hyperglycemia (high blood sugar) and hypoglycemia (low blood sugar).
- Improve long-term health outcomes and reduce the risk of diabetes-related complications.
What is a Blood Glucose Meter (BGM)?

- How it works: You prick your finger with a lancet to obtain a small drop of blood. This blood sample is then applied to a test strip, which is inserted into the BGM. The meter then analyzes the blood and displays your blood glucose reading.
- Frequency of use: Traditionally, people with diabetes use BGMs multiple times a day – before meals, after meals, before bed, and when they suspect their blood sugar is high or low.
Advantages of BGMs:
- Affordability: BGMs and their test strips are generally less expensive than CGMs.
- Accessibility: BGMs are widely available in pharmacies and require no prescription in many regions (check local regulations).
- Ease of use: BGMs are straightforward to operate, requiring minimal training.
- Accuracy Verification: BGMs readings are considered a reliable snapshot, making them a trusted benchmark.
Disadvantages of BGMs:
- Requires finger pricks: The need for multiple finger pricks throughout the day can be painful and inconvenient.
- Provides only a snapshot: BGMs only give you a reading at the moment of testing, missing fluctuations in between tests.
- Doesn’t provide trends: BGMs don't show you the direction your blood sugar is moving (whether it's rising or falling).
- Can be disruptive: Frequent testing can disrupt daily activities.

- How it works: A small sensor is inserted under the skin, usually on the abdomen or arm. This sensor measures glucose levels in the interstitial fluid (the fluid surrounding cells). The sensor transmits the data wirelessly to a receiver or smartphone app.
- Data provided: CGMs provide readings every few minutes, offering a continuous stream of data on blood glucose trends.
- Alarms and alerts: Many CGMs have customizable alarms that alert you when your blood sugar is too high or too low.
Advantages of CGMs:
- Real-time monitoring: Provides a continuous view of glucose levels, helping you identify patterns and trends.
- Eliminates frequent finger pricks: Reduces or eliminates the need for routine finger pricks. While some models may require calibration with a fingerstick reading, the frequency is far less than BGM.
- Trend arrows: Shows the direction and rate of change of your blood sugar, allowing you to anticipate and prevent hypoglycemia or hyperglycemia.
- Customizable alarms: Alerts you to highs and lows, even when you're asleep.
- Data tracking and analysis: Allows you to track your blood glucose data over time and share it with your healthcare team.
- Improved glycemic control: Studies have shown that CGM use can lead to better A1c levels (a measure of long-term blood sugar control).
Disadvantages of CGMs:
- Cost: CGMs are generally more expensive than BGMs, including the initial device and ongoing sensor costs.
- Calibration: Some CGMs require calibration with finger prick blood glucose readings.
- Potential for inaccuracies: CGM readings may sometimes lag behind blood glucose levels, especially when glucose levels are changing rapidly.
- Sensor insertion: Inserting the sensor can be uncomfortable for some individuals.
- Reliance on technology: Requires a smartphone or receiver to view data, and potential dependence on software updates and compatibility.
- Skin irritation: Some people may experience skin irritation or allergic reactions to the adhesive used to secure the sensor.
CGM vs. BGM: A Detailed Comparison
To help you make an informed decision, here’s a table summarizing the key differences between CGM vs. BGM:
Feature | Blood Glucose Meter (BGM) | Continuous Glucose Monitor (CGM) |
---|---|---|
Monitoring Frequency | Snapshot in time (requires finger prick each time) | Continuous (every few minutes) |
Finger Pricks | Required for each reading | Significantly reduced or eliminated |
Trend Information | No trend information | Provides trend arrows and rate of change |
Alarms and Alerts | No alarms or alerts | Customizable alarms for highs and lows |
Cost | Lower initial cost and ongoing test strip costs | Higher initial cost and ongoing sensor costs |
Data Tracking | Manual logging required | Automatic data logging and analysis |
Factors to Consider When Choosing
The best choice between CGM vs. BGM depends on individual needs, preferences, and circumstances. Consider the following factors:
- Type of diabetes: Individuals with type 1 diabetes or those on intensive insulin therapy may benefit more from a CGM due to the need for frequent monitoring and precise insulin adjustments.
- Glycemic control goals: If you're struggling to manage your blood sugar with a BGM, a CGM can provide more detailed information to help you achieve your goals.
- Frequency of hypoglycemia: If you experience frequent or severe hypoglycemia, a CGM's alarms can be life-saving.
- Cost and insurance coverage: Check your insurance coverage for CGMs and BGMs to understand your out-of-pocket costs.
- Comfort level with technology: CGMs require some technical know-how, so consider your comfort level with using apps and electronic devices.
- Lifestyle: Active individuals or those with unpredictable schedules may find a CGM more convenient.
- Personal preference: Some people simply prefer the simplicity and familiarity of a BGM.
Who Might Benefit Most from a CGM?
While a CGM can be beneficial for many people with diabetes, certain groups may find it particularly useful:
- People with type 1 diabetes: CGMs are often considered the standard of care for type 1 diabetes management.
- People on insulin pumps: CGMs can integrate with insulin pumps to automatically adjust insulin delivery based on glucose levels.
- Pregnant women with diabetes: Maintaining tight blood sugar control during pregnancy is crucial, and CGMs can help.
- People with hypoglycemia unawareness: CGMs can alert you to low blood sugar even if you don't feel the symptoms.
- Athletes with diabetes: CGMs can help athletes optimize their blood sugar levels during exercise.
Can You Use Both a CGM and a BGM?
Yes, many people with diabetes use both a CGM and a BGM. A BGM can be used to:

- Confirm CGM readings: If you suspect your CGM reading is inaccurate, you can use a BGM to verify it.
- Calibrate your CGM: Some CGMs require calibration with finger prick blood glucose readings.
- Make treatment decisions: In some cases, your healthcare provider may recommend using a BGM reading to make critical treatment decisions, such as adjusting insulin dosage.
